A slow speed chase in Howartd ended with a man being tasered and possibly overdosing Monday night. A woman called law enforcement to say she was hiding in a wooded area and was afraid people were going to beat her up. A short time later, deputies spotted a red Malibu described by the victim. A slow speed chase ensued as officers followed the vehicle, driven by Bradley Watermolen. Watermelon got out of the car at the home and was very animated. He asked officers to shoot him. Watermelon had something in his mouth that he would not spit out. Officers ended up taking him and Watermelon swallowed the object. Deputies arrested Watermolen but he was later taken to the hospital for a possible drug overdose.
